What Is AI career guidance for students?
AI career guidance for students refers to the structured academic and counseling process helping learners explore opportunities within the artificial intelligence industry. It includes identifying relevant courses, skills, and career paths that relate to AI specialties.
Students engage with this field through school curricula, college programs, research projects, and specialized workshops. Core concepts include understanding AI technologies, job roles, skill demands, and educational routes in computer science, data science, and machine learning.

Comprehensive Exploration of AI career guidance for students
The history of AI career guidance for students traces back to the growing integration of AI in education and workforce planning. Over time, educational programs have evolved to emphasize AI literacy and provide tailored career counseling to meet technology industry demands.
Current trends highlight the importance of interdisciplinary skills combining computer science, ethics, data analysis, and domain expertise. Students benefit from understanding job roles such as AI researcher, data scientist, machine learning engineer, and AI ethicist.

FAQ
What key skills should students develop for AI career guidance?
Students should focus on programming, data analysis, problem-solving, and understanding AI fundamentals. Communication and ethical reasoning skills are also important.
How can AI career guidance help with academic projects?
It provides direction for selecting relevant AI topics, methodologies, and research resources to ensure project success.
Where do students commonly access AI career guidance?
Common sources include school counselors, AI workshops, student conferences, and specialized academic programs.
Why is early exposure to AI career guidance important?
Early exposure allows students to align their academic choices with future AI careers, improving preparedness and motivation.
How does participation in student conferences support AI career guidance?
Conferences offer practical experiences, expert knowledge, and networking crucial for informed career decisions in AI fields.
What academic subjects align well with AI career pathways?
Mathematics, computer science, data science, and ethics are core subjects supporting AI career readiness.
